With FOAMplus® 7008-BIO, Storopack is launching the first polyurethane packaging foam with a certified biobased content, at competitive cost.

Metzingen, November 2025. FOAMplus® 7008-BIO, the new packaging foam from Storopack, puts sustainability center stage: this polyurethane foam boasts more than 83% real bio-based carbon content material in the B-Component. That means this material is made of renewable sources and, as every material with biological origin, it carries a much lower carbon footprint than equivalent fossil origin products. This innovation represents a leap forward in the field of polyurethane foam packaging, offering a biobased alternative to traditional fossil-based materials. FOAMplus® 7008-BIO foam offers the same material properties as conventional polyurethane. This ensures the usual high-quality protective packaging for a wide variety of packaging applications, such as the cushioning and blocking and bracing of shipping goods in the box. The foam is currently available in a density of 0.50 lb/ft3, but, in the future, Storopack customers will be able to choose between a range of densities. FOAMplus® 7008-BIO is now available in North and South America and is compatible with all Storopack FOAMplus® Foam-in-Place Packaging Systems.

The new FOAMplus® 7008-BIO is available in combination with the new FOAMplus® bio film, which also features certified bio-based content. This provides the perfect solution for those looking to reduce the environmental impact of their packaging.

Versatile All-Around Solution
Foam packaging systems offer maximum flexibility when it comes to packing: as it hardens, the foam adapts specifically to the contours of the packaged goods, blocking and bracing them within the shipping carton. This means that products are optimally cushioned, and shocks are absorbed effectively. If necessary, the foam packaging can be reused multiple times on the same shipping goods.
